How long does SEO take to work for professional services?
Most professional services firms see initial improvements in 3-6 months, with significant results in 6-12 months. Local SEO often works faster than organic rankings for competitive terms. Consistency and patience are essential.
Should lawyers and accountants do their own SEO?
Professionals can handle foundational elements like Google Business Profile optimization and content creation. Technical SEO and link building typically benefit from specialist help. Many firms start DIY and add professional support as they grow.
How much should professional services firms spend on SEO?
Budget depends on competition and goals. Small firms might invest $500-1,500/month, while competitive markets or ambitious growth targets may require $3,000-10,000/month. Focus on ROI—one new client often pays for months of SEO investment.
Is Google Ads or SEO better for professional services?
Both have value. Google Ads delivers immediate visibility but stops when you stop paying. SEO builds lasting assets that generate leads without ongoing ad spend. Most successful firms use both—ads for immediate needs, SEO for sustainable growth.
How important are reviews for professional services SEO?
Reviews are critical for local SEO rankings and conversion rates. Google Business Profile reviews directly influence local pack rankings. Aim for consistent review generation rather than one-time pushes.
